Re: Houndstooth seat question.

I was thinking the houndstooth could have been sewn in.My`70 CustomCamper/30 had the Parchment interior w/Custom cloth full foam seat and Winnebago had sewn-in a plaid cloth.
I`ve never seen a special order number on a spid.That`s what has me wondering.The tach should be an option in itself,regardless of whether the vacuum guage was there or not.But...if it`s some kind of an exception then anything is possible.There would be no "correct" number for that option.
I can`t imagine why someone would COPO a truck that already was a promotional package (mass order) just to have the fabric changed (that made it that package) and to get a vaccuum gauge.
